WebRemote Desktop Protocol ( RDP) is a proprietary protocol developed by Microsoft which provides a user with a graphical interface to connect to another computer over a network … WebRemote Desktop requires TCP port 3389 to be open. Also, opening UDP port 3389 enables acceleration since RDP 8.0. WebJul 3, 2024 · The PC on which you set up Remote Desktop is already listening for traffic using the Remote Desktop Protocol (RDP). You’ll need to log into your router and have it forward all traffic using TCP port 3389 to the IP address of the PC running Remote Desktop. WebOct 31, 2024 · To change the Remote Desktop (RDP) port in Windows 10, do the following. Open the Registry Editor app. Go to the following Registry key. H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\System\CurrentControlSet\Control\Terminal Server\WinStations\RDP-Tcp See how to go to a Registry key with one click. On the right, … WebDec 6, 2024 · Select Advanced Settings. Select Inbound Rules. Select New Rule from the Action Pane. Make sure the Port radio button is selected for Rule Type. Make sure the TCP radio button is selected and enter the correct port number in the Specific local ports input field. Click the Next button and select the Allow Connection radio option.

WebDec 23, 2024 · Find PortNumber. Click Edit > Modify, and then click Decimal. Type the new port number, and then click OK. Close the registry editor, and restart your computer.
